Duplex Gratia (Latin) means, “double grace.” These dual graces are “Christ for pardon” and “Christ for power.” The double graces of justification and sanctification stem from the believer’s union with Jesus. Because of this truth you say no to sin, and you can say yes to holy living! Your sins are both pardoned and the dominion of sin in your life is flipped upside down. Stop worrying about your ability to overcome sin, worry, fear of cancer, and more. Instead, focus on the goodness of God found in Jesus Christ, both for pardon and power!
